Timeline
2012
Catalyzed by the Nirbhaya tragedy, F5 Escapes starts off, dedicated to a simple yet powerful idea: putting more women on Indian roads.

2013
First test trip to Sikkim in March. Officially set up as a sole proprietorship, followed by the first official F5 trip to Shivanasamudra in June.

2014
Akanksha and Malini meet each other at our first office - a table in a cafe. Akanksha joins in and starts setting up the foundations of F5 operations process.
2015
F5 goes permanently remote much before the pandemic, thanks to our lean model and self-motivated team.
2016
F5 becomes a private limited company, incorporated as Zingara Solutions Private Limited. Our first actual office gets set up, just for clients to meet us :)
2017
We expand our group tours and customized offerings to cover more Indian states in depth. Organic media love and recommendations continue pushing our bootstrapped growth story forward.

2019
F5 Escapes wins big in at the World Tourism Forum awards in the community category!
2020
Covid hits, F5 operations cease. Beaten, but not broken!
2022
We restart operations with a renewed vigor, to showcase India to women from around the world.

2023
Women tours continue. Family vacations, FITs and inbound tours continue to grow
2025
Rebranded F5 - same loved brand but much more vibrant, fun and colorful! We introduce our new tagline - ‘Don’t just visit, belong’.
2026
The growth story continues with 600 + tours, 5000+ customers, 12+ years and countless memories!

Friends of F5
Kalinga Centre for Rainforest Ecology
Conservation of biodiversity in the western ghats. “Stay-Learn-Conserve” is their philosophy. KCRE is among the few research sites that welcome people to engage in direct conservation.
Last Wilderness Foundation
Last Wilderness Foundation engages with urban and rural communities as well as the Forest Department in various capacities in a bid to understand and implement effective wildlife conservation measures.
Unexplored Bastar
Unexplored Bastar is a social travel startup based in Bastar, Chattisgarh. Since 2016, their sustainable, community-based tours have been taking travellers to the most offbeat destinations, ensuring they connect with the true soul of Bastar.
Linger Leisure
Linger Leisure has been a friend of F5 since day 1 of our business! They run a chain of responsibly run local stays and emphasize on 'do nothing' vacations. Great food, beautiful nature stays, walks, hikes, birding - you get the drift.
Yellow Bag Foundation
Their mission is to bring positive, planet friendly change through their strong and sturdy cotton bags, all the while helping women gain financial independence through dignified work opportunities.
Uravu
Uravu has been promoting eco-friendly community-based tourism since 2007 and helped to set up the homestays in Thrikkaipetta – The Uravu Bamboo Village. Uravu contributed to framing of community tourism concepts in the village.
